Installation Tool for a Rotational Coupling Device, Rotational Coupling Device and Installation Tool Kit and Method of Installing a Rotational Coupling Device
A tool for installing a rotational coupling device on a shaft, a rotational coupling device and installation tool kit, and a method of installing a rotational coupling device are provided. The coupling device includes a hub disposed about an axis of the shaft and spaced from the shaft. A bore in the hub is aligned with a bore in the shaft and receives a fastener extending through the hub bore and into the shaft bore. The tool includes a body defining an aperture having a shape complementary to a shape of the hub and defining at least one flat and an arm extending from the body in a direction perpendicular to, and away from, the axis. At least a portion of the arm is axially spaced from the hub allowing the tool to access deeply recessed hubs and prevent rotation of the device and shaft as the fastener is rotated.

Device for Tightening Screw Connections
A device for tightening a screw connection on a flange connection has a tool carrier movable along the flange connection and provided with a traction drive. A tool on the tool carrier is provided for tightening the screw connection. A control unit is provided to move the tool carrier into a working position by traction drive control signals. The control unit controls, by tool control signals, tightening of the screw connection. On the tool carrier, a holding tool with counter-holding surfaces is arranged. The counter-holding surfaces are provided to bear against the threaded element of the screw connection. The tool carrier has a drive for moving the holding tool between a rest position and a counter-holding position. In the counter-holding position, the counter-holding surfaces bear against the threaded element. The control unit is additionally provided to control the drive of the holding tool by holding tool control signals.
TOOL FOR ATTACHING AND DETACHING ROTARY BODY AND METHOD FOR ATTACHING AND DETACHING ROTARY BODY
An attaching and detaching tool for removing a flywheel connected to a crankshaft of an internal combustion engine using a nut, in which the flywheel is removed by pulling the flywheel with an axial force generated in the nut when the nut is loosened, is provided. A socket wrench is coupled to a nut connected to a crankshaft and a flywheel is coupled to a puller assembled to the socket wrench via a bolt, and then the socket wrench is rotated while the rotation of the puller is stopped by a spinner handle, whereby the nut is loosened and the flywheel is removed.
Toilet seat tightening kit
A toilet seat tightening kit is provided that includes a screwdriver, a wrench, and one or more washers. The components of the toilet seat tightening kit can be joined or fitted together to provide a unitary (i.e., single) component for storage. The components can be easily separated for use. The components of the toilet seat tightening kit are used with one or more pairs of a bolt and a nut that are commonly provided with a toilet seat to securely install the toilet seat on a toilet base. In an assembled form, the washers fit over a shaft of the screwdriver, and the shaft of the screwdriver snaps into an interior cavity of the wrench. The interior cavity is sized and shaped to contain the washers and the screwdriver shaft.

High Torque Tool Assembly And System For Loosening A Torque Resistant Threaded Fastener
A tool and system for loosening or removing a torque resistant threaded fastener assembly. The system can be used with a bench receiver or vehicle mounted receiver and can be used to loosen frozen threaded fastener assemblies. The orientation of the components enables a user to place sufficient torque on a frozen threaded fastener. In this way the system enables the user to remove or disassemble a corroded combination (e.g.) a corroded or rusted nut and bolt.
